The Newbery Award
Awarded annually by the Association for Library Service to Children, a division of the American Library Association, to an author for distinguished contribution to American literature for children.

The Caldecott Award
Awarded annually by the Association for Library Service to Children, a division of the American Library Association, to the artist of the most distinguished American picture book for children.
